Biofuel production that uses plants otherwise available for consumption is a debate that requires caution. Some studies gathered in this keysource see a direct link between both and the reason for food price increases (leading to hunger), but a lot of other studies underline the complexity of their relationship.

This keysource gathers major studies related to the debate 'food vs. fuel', including proposed solutions and recommendations.
